You should have received a copy of the GNU Lesser General Public License along with the GNU C Library; if not, see . */ #include #include #include /* Return a socket of any type. The socket can be used in subsequent ioctl calls to talk to the kernel. */ int internal_function __opensock (void) { /* Cache the last AF that worked, to avoid many redundant calls to socket(). */ static int sock_af = -1; int fd = -1; __libc_lock_define_initialized (static, lock); if (sock_af != -1) { fd = __socket (sock_af, SOCK_DGRAM, 0); if (fd != -1) return fd; } __libc_lock_lock (lock); if (sock_af != -1) fd = __socket (sock_af, SOCK_DGRAM, 0); if (fd == -1) { #ifdef AF_INET fd = __socket (sock_af = AF_INET, SOCK_DGRAM, 0); #endif #ifdef AF_INET6 if (fd < 0) fd = __socket (sock_af = AF_INET6, SOCK_DGRAM, 0); #endif #ifdef AF_IPX if (fd < 0) fd = __socket (sock_af = AF_IPX, SOCK_DGRAM, 0); #endif #ifdef AF_AX25 if (fd < 0) fd = __socket (sock_af = AF_AX25, SOCK_DGRAM, 0); #endif #ifdef AF_APPLETALK if (fd < 0) fd = __socket (sock_af = AF_APPLETALK, SOCK_DGRAM, 0); #endif } __libc_lock_unlock (lock); return fd; }
